玉竹总皂苷超声波提取工艺研究

Studies on Ultrasonic Extraction Technology of Total Saponins from Polygonatum odoratum

【摘要】 目的:对玉竹总皂苷超声提取的最佳提取工艺进行研究。方法:通过正交试验优选出超声波提取玉竹总皂苷的最佳工艺。结果:超声波提取玉竹总皂苷的最佳工艺为提取温度60℃,液料比60,超声时间30 min。结论:超声波法与传统加热回流法提取玉竹总皂苷的提取率差异不具有统计学意义,但超声波法具有简单、快捷、省时等优点,为从玉竹中提取总皂苷提供高效、节能的新方法。

【Abstract】 Objective:Optimize ultrasonic extracttechnology of the total saponins from Polygonatum odoratum. Methods:Orthogonal experiment was adopted to analyze the ultrasonic extraction technology of total saponins from Changbai Mountain Polygonatum odoratum.Results:The optimum extraction process on Polygonatum odoratum was 60℃of the temperature,1:60 as the water weight ratio and 30 min as extraction time.Conclusion:There is no obvious difference between the ultrasonic extraction and traditional heating extraction at the total saponins extraction rate of Polygonatum odoratum.Ultrasonic extraction is an effctive,energy-saving new method for the total saponins from Polygonatum odoratum.
